The median rent in Bridgeport is $1,149/mo as of July 2026. A studio apartment averages $950/mo while a 2-bedroom runs $1,160/mo. One-bedroom apartments average $1,040/mo and 3-bedroom units go for $1,550/mo.
At 14% of local median household income ($100,022/yr), Bridgeport ranks as affordable compared to the national benchmark of 30%. Rent prices have stayed steady over the past year.
